Executive Summary

Investment Thesis: Sos Ltd ($SOS) is trading at a fraction of book with a P/B of 0.10 and a current price of $1.46, reflecting a near-total loss of investor confidence after a steep share-price collapse. The company posts negative earnings, limited profitability metrics, and a high beta, while maintaining strong short-term liquidity with a current ratio of 7.75. Analysts are broadly negative with a consensus Sell, which points to continued downside risk absent a credible operational turnaround.

Balance Sheet Highlights

The company shows an unusually strong current ratio of 7.75, indicating short-term liquidity is intact relative to current liabilities. That liquidity could provide operational runway while management pursues restructuring or revenue initiatives. However, a strong current ratio alone doesn't resolve profitability or long-term solvency if operating losses persist.

Historical Comparison

Shares traded as high as $201 in 2025, and now change hands at $1.46, a decline of roughly 99% from the 52-week high. That collapse suggests either significant business deterioration, a one-time corporate action such as a reverse split or delisting event, or speculative overstretch followed by a crash. Current multiples are distorted because EPS is negative and many standard valuation ratios are not meaningful.

Fair Value Estimate

Given the lack of reliable forward estimates and negative earnings, a traditional P/E or DCF is not actionable without management guidance. On a P/B basis the stock is extremely cheap at 0.10, but that low multiple likely reflects market concerns over earnings power, corporate governance, or liquidity of the float. Analysts and market pricing imply limited optimism for recovery in the near term.

Risks to Consider

  • Valuation Risk: Low accounting multiples can be misleading when earnings are negative, and the market may be correctly pricing weak forward prospects.
  • Competitive Risk: Larger, better capitalized professional services firms can underprice or out-invest $SOS in platform and client retention efforts.
  • Macro Risk: Professional services demand can be cyclical. An economic slowdown could depress client spending and extend the recovery timeline.
  • Execution Risk: The company needs to convert liquidity into profitable growth. Execution failures or governance lapses could further impair value.
